Output 98dec15140ef22962eae4ea75b99bd24fdf415426ad3d30f23f9582701579905:1

value
26805332
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d61bbe68ab4639ae29096327f5c6d64ab2c6bfc1 OP_EQUALVERIFY OP_CHECKSIG
address
1LX6qiyPhiKWo5HjgTDjTmXvakHzey3Ccf
transaction
98dec15140ef22962eae4ea75b99bd24fdf415426ad3d30f23f9582701579905
spent
true